Drake and PARTYNEXTDOOR have flown straight in at #1 with their new collaborative album, ‘$OME $EXY $ONGS 4 U.’
Full story below…
The long-teased project has premiered atop the Billboard 200 with…
246,000 Sold Units First Week
Streaming led the charge, with 219,000 of the total sum being amassed via 287.04 million on-demand official streams of the album’s songs).
In achieving the feat, Drake and PARTYNEXTDOOR log their 14th and 1st #1s on the coveted count.
Interestingly, the set replaces Kendrick Lamar‘s ‘GNX’ to snatch pole position.
